Form 4: PSQ Holdings Executive Acquires Shares Through Spouse, Disclaims Beneficial Ownership of RSUs
SEC Form 4 Filing
Sarah Gabel Seifert, President of EveryLife, Inc., acquired 2,250 shares of PSQ Holdings Class A Common Stock through her spouse at $4.45 per share, while disclaiming beneficial ownership of restricted stock units.
Summary
- Sarah Gabel Seifert, the President of EveryLife, Inc., a subsidiary of PSQ Holdings, Inc., acquired 2,250 shares of Class A Common Stock.
- The shares were purchased at a price of $4.45 per share.
- The acquisition was made through her spouse.
- The report also mentions that certain securities are restricted stock units (RSUs).
- Each RSU represents a contingent right to receive one share of Class A common stock.
- The RSUs are subject to the terms and conditions of the RSU award and the Issuer's 2023 Stock Incentive Plan.
- The reporting person disclaims beneficial ownership of these RSUs.
- This report should not be seen as an admission that the reporting person is the beneficial owner of such securities for purposes of Section 16 or for any other purpose.
